Description

Global X Funds - Global X Nasdaq 100 Covered Call & Growth ETF is an exchange traded fund launched and managed by Global X Management Company LLC. It invests in public equity markets of global region. The fund invests directly and through derivatives in stocks of companies operating across communication services, consumer discretionary, consumer staples, energy, health care, industrials, information technology, materials, real estate and utilities sectors. It uses derivatives such as options to create its portfolio. It invests in growth and value stocks of large-cap companies. It seeks to track the performance of the Cboe Nasdaq 100 Half BuyWrite V2 Index, by using full replication technique. Global X Funds - Global X Nasdaq 100 Covered Call & Growth ETF was formed on September 18, 2020 and is domiciled in the United States.
